The National Garden Scheme continues this September with several gardens open across the county

The National Garden Scheme gives visitors unique access to over 3,600 exceptional private gardens in England and Wales, and raises impressive amounts of money for nursing and health charities through admissions, teas and cake.

Salthrop House, owned by designer Sophie Conran, is a manor house garden set on the edge of the Marlborough Downs. A tremendous variety of perennials, shrubs, borders and pots unfurl themselves across this romantic garden and surround the sweeping lawn. You can wind your way through the woodland paths, enjoy a moment of peace by the pond or visit the new greenhouse and kitchen garden.

Salthrop House, Wroughton, Swindon, Wiltshire

Saturday 11th September 11am - 4pm

Tickets are £5 and there will be a cream tea offered, with funds going to various charities
